The Evolution of CNC Lathes

The advent of computer numerical control (CNC) technology has transformed the manufacturing industry, enabling the production of complex parts with unprecedented speed and precision. Traditional lathes were limited in their capabilities, but the introduction of multi-axis CNC lathes has opened up a world of possibilities for engineers and designers.

Enhancing Efficiency and Accuracy

Another key advantage of multi-axis CNC lathes is their ability to enhance efficiency and accuracy in part production. With the capability to perform multiple operations in a single setup, these machines minimize the need for manual intervention and reduce the risk of errors. This not only speeds up the manufacturing process but also ensures that the final parts meet the most stringent quality standards.
